Flaking paint is an achievable task to fix, but must be treated with care for your plaster and walls. Trying to lay freshly new paint over flaky, peeled paint is difficult. As you won’t get fine results. The flaky areas of paint must be stripped back entirely to the plaster before you start.

Flaky paint on walls uk. Although you can simply cover over old, peeling or chipped paint with a fresh coat, this approach tends to leave those telltale rough edges. In a certain light, this kind of paint job shouts "cheap fix." For key areas—or if you are just more of a perfectionist—you will want the underlying layer to present a perfectly smooth, flat surface as. Now keep the walls under observation for one to two weeks. Should you see further salt deposits then brush them away dry. Keep doing this until you are fully satisfied that it is clear, be patient it may take a while. Coat the bare areas with a thin coat of flat oil paint or alklai resisting primer, lighly pigmented type. If it is a small area you will need firstly to sand down the paint affected plus 300mm around the flaking paint to ensure you get it all. You will then need to buy polycell stain blocker and apply it to the area affected. Let it dry and paint over the area with thinned paint approx 25 to 30% water. Old age or walls that were poorly prepared before the paint was applied are common reasons for paint to begin flaking and peeling off. Removing flaky and peeling interior wall paint is an easy job requiring a little bit of time and patience.

Painting Over Flaking Paint. Remove as much of the loose paint as possible using a flexible scraper with a good sharp edge. Prime the affected area with Zinsser Bulls Eye 1-2-3 or Zinsser Gardz High Performance Sealer.; Skim coat the area with a good quality filler, Toupret Interior Filler is perfect for the task. Sand the area with Aluminum Oxide Sandpaper 120 grade until the edges of the. Could be latex over oil paint but the exterior peeling and interior discoloration could indicate that moisture is entering the walls, coming out wherever it can and causing the bubbling and peeling. A fresh coat of interior paint can be exacerbating the problem, trapping the moisture in the walls. Cheap paint can also contribute to these issues. You might be able to get away with just sanding the high spots & fill the dents,remove any loose flaking paint then give the whole wall 1 or 2 coats of Everbuild 406 Stablishing liquid (my favourite) other brands available, this will seal the plaster, & bind any loose paintwork & prepare surface ready for decorating. If you've been meaning to do something about the peeling paint on your walls, grab a few supplies and get started! Lay down a cloth or tarp to catch any dried paint before you begin. Then, use a putty knife or flat blade to scrape away the peeling paint. Repair the surface by filling holes or cracks, cleaning the surface, and priming it. The reasons for peeling paint are varied—dirty walls that have been painted, excess moisture, improper prep, latex paint on top of oil paint—but you can fix the problem. Read up on what the EPA has to say about lead paint before you proceed with your project. Homes built prior to 1978 may have lead-based paint.
